Haunted by vengeance. Destined for peace. Niger, West Africa, 2074 When fifteen-year old Ejii witnesses her father's beheading, her world shatters. In a time of mind-blowing technology and seductive mysticism, Ejii embarks on a journey to track down her father's killer. With a newfound friend by her side, Ejii comes face to face with an earth turned inside out-and with her own mystical ability. And then she discovers that her travels across the sands of the Sahara have a deeper purpose. Nnedi Okorafor says this about Shadow Speaker: "An unexpected apocalypse, spontaneous forests, polyandry, strange insects, fast cars, a new type of Sahara Desert, male beauty contests, death, robust chiefs schooled in martial arts, crafty assassins, this novel has many lives." Now in an updated edition with a new introduction from the author herself, Shadow Speaker contains the powerful prose and compelling stories that have made Nnedi Okorafor a star of the literary science fiction and fantasy space and put her at the forefront of Africanfuturist fiction
